I had this tang in my 125 for about 4 months. Eat pellets, seaweed and brine. I never noticed that he had any issues except some occasional ich spots. Eventually, he fights them off so I kept a daily dose of the nitrobacter-5 snake oil because I had some around.

Yesterday, he was doing just fine. No darting and hiding and coming up for food. This morning, I noticed that his skin look like he has been lashing himself at the rocks. He had these white/blue spots on his skin. Four hour later, he got worse and he stopped swimming. I was too late to prepare at QT for him and he died when I netted him out. So within 12 or so hours, he went from healthy eating to his death. I cant think of anything other than velvet, but i have never seen or experience this before. Also, I checked his gills and did not see any white spots in there either. The only other fish in there is a YWG and clown. Any thoughts?
